Job description

Job Summary

The Billing Coordinator is responsible for computerized billing using practice software and various electronic billing sites. They will be responsible for managing the billing process, ensuring accurate and timely invoicing, and maintaining effective communication with clients and internal teams. The Billing Coordinator will play a key role in ensuring financial accuracy and customer satisfaction.

Essential Duties And Responsibilities
  • Generate and issue accurate invoices to clients based on sales agreements, contracts, and service records. Ensure invoices are complete and comply with company policies and client requirements.
  • Monitor and manage billing accounts to ensure timely and accurate billing. Address and resolve any billing discrepancies or issues in a prompt and professional manner.
  • Serve as a primary point of contact for billing inquiries. Communicate with clients to provide clarification, address concerns, and ensure smooth processing of payments.
  • Maintain detailed and accurate billing records, including invoices, payment receipts, and correspondence. Update account information and track billing statuses in the accounting system.
  • Perform regular reconciliation of billing records with payment receipts and accounts receivable ledgers. Identify and investigate discrepancies, making necessary adjustments.
  • Prepare and analyze billing reports, including outstanding invoices, aging reports, and revenue summaries. Present findings to management and recommend improvements as needed.
  • Ensure all billing practices adhere to company policies, industry regulations, and accounting standards. Stay updated on changes in billing regulations and implement necessary adjustments.
  • Identify and recommend improvements to billing processes and procedures to enhance efficiency and accuracy. Implement best practices to streamline billing operations.
  • Uphold the firm’s reputation as the premier source for sophisticated legal counsel by delivering superior outcomes, service, and value to every client and matter.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in Accounting, Finance, Business Administration, or a related field preferred.
  • Minimum of 3 years of experience in billing or a related finance role. Legal experience is a plus.
Knowledge, Skills And Abilities
  • Strong understanding of billing procedures and accounting principles.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and electronic billing. Experience with Aderant or similar accounting systems is a plus.
  • Excellent communication and negotiation skills.
  • Strong organizational and time-management abilities.
  • Ability to handle sensitive information with confidentiality.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
  • Capability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ines under pressure.

This position is anticipated to pay the range of $20-$24.75/hour, depeding on experience.
